About Emma Renold

Emma Renold is a scholar working on Gender Studies, Cultural Studies and Sociology and Political Science, having authored 77 papers that have together received 4.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Gender, Feminism, and Media (27 papers), Gender Roles and Identity Studies (25 papers) and Youth Education and Societal Dynamics (20 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Gender Studies (2.1k citations), Sociology and Political Science (2.2k citations) and Safety Research (402 citations). Emma Renold has collaborated with scholars based in United Kingdom, Finland and United States. Frequent co-authors include Jessica Ringrose, Christine Barter, CA Barter, Sally Holland, Gabrielle Ivinson, Alexandra Hillman, Nicola J. Ross, Carolyn Jackson, Alexandra Allan and Sara Bragg. Their work appears in journals such as Futures, British Educational Research Journal and Qualitative Inquiry.
